Relaxor ferroelectrics are characterized by a broad maximum in temperaturedependent dielectric permittivity, a strong frequency dispersion of dielectric response below the temperature of maximum permittivity t max, and the absence of longrange ferroelectric order at zero field 1,2. One of the most widely studied relaxor ferroelectrics is pbmgnb23o3 pbtio3 pmn pt.

Lastly, the polarization in fe goes to zero at t c and in the relaxors the polarization extends well beyond t m 3. These materials do not exhibit a ferroelectric phase transition at zero field, but rather enter a glassylike relaxor regime.
